Laravel + Inertia.js + React a Stack do Futuro

A combinação de Laravel, Inertia.js e React tem se destacado como uma poderosa stack para desenvolvimento web moderno. Unindo um backend robusto em PHP com um frontend dinâmico em React, a integração simplifica a criação de aplicações SPA, sem a complexidade tradicional de APIs REST ou GraphQL.

Por que escolher Laravel, Inertia.js e React?

Laravel é um framework PHP maduro e completo, ideal para construir backends eficientes e seguros. React, por sua vez, é uma biblioteca JavaScript líder para construção de interfaces de usuário reativas. Inertia.js atua como uma ponte entre ambos, permitindo que você construa aplicações web modernas sem deixar de usar o roteamento e a lógica do Laravel tradicional.

💡 Use Inertia.js para evitar a complexidade da criação de APIs separadas, economizando tempo e mantendo seu código mais coeso.

"Inertia.js redefine como construímos aplicações SPA ao conectar backend e frontend de forma transparente."

Como funciona essa stack na prática?

Ao invés de construir uma API REST ou GraphQL para comunicação frontend-backend, Inertia.js permite que o Laravel envie dados diretamente para componentes React como props. Isso mantém o roteamento e a autenticação do Laravel, enquanto React cuida da renderização do frontend com alta interatividade.

  1. Laravel gerencia o servidor, autenticação e lógica de negócios.
  2. Inertia.js facilita a comunicação e o compartilhamento de dados entre backend e frontend.
  3. React constrói a interface dinâmica, atualizando apenas as partes da página necessárias.

💡 Para iniciantes, aproveite os scaffolds oficiais do Laravel para configurar rapidamente projetos com Inertia e React integrados.
Utilizar Laravel, Inertia.js e React em conjunto representa um avanço significativo no desenvolvimento web, com mais produtividade e menor complexidade. Experimente essa stack para construir aplicações modernas e mantenha-se atualizado com as melhores práticas do mercado.

Deixe um comentário

O seu endereço de e-mail não será publicado. Campos obrigatórios são marcados com *

Rolar para cima